Does Netflix Pay Well?

Netflix, Inc. is an American entertainment and media streaming company that has taken the world by storm since its launch in 1997. It is the first major streaming service to be available worldwide, and now has over 200 million subscribers worldwide. Netflix offers a wide selection of movies, TV shows, documentaries and other content for subscribers to access on their computers, smartphones or smart TVs.

As one of the most popular streaming services in the world, Netflix has become a sought-after employer for many people seeking work in the entertainment industry. The company offers a wide range of jobs from writers and directors to software engineers and customer service representatives. But how much does Netflix pay its employees?

The answer to this question depends on the type of job you are looking for. Salaries for software engineers at Netflix can range anywhere from $90,000 to $200,000 per year.

Writers and directors can earn anywhere from $80,000 to $150,000 annually depending on their experience level and the scope of their projects. Customer service representatives typically earn between $40,000 and $50,000 per year while working at Netflix.

In addition to base salaries, employees also have access to a variety of benefits that add further value to their compensation packages. These benefits include medical coverage, dental insurance plans, 401k plans with employer matching contributions and paid time off for vacation days or holidays. Employees also receive free meals at various locations around the company’s headquarters in Los Gatos, California or in other areas where they may be based out of during business travel.
